4 Best Nutritional Value Choose veggies with lots of potassium very often. Like Sweet Potatoes, Soy Beans, Lentils, Winter Squash. E.T.C. Buy canned veggies that say “no salt added.” If you want to add salt it will probably be less than the amount in the regular can. Make more foods from fresh veggies to lower salt intake. Most salt in the foods supply comes from packaged foods.
